Microneedling with PRP

Microneedling with PRP is a cosmetic procedure that combines two different techniques to improve the appearance of the skin. Microneedling involves using a device with small needles to create tiny holes in the skin. This causes the body to produce collagen and elastin, which are the proteins that give skin its strength and elasticity. PRP stands for platelet-rich plasma, and it is a concentration of platelets taken from the patient's own blood. Platelets contain growth factors that can help to speed up the healing process and improve the appearance of scars and other skin damage.

Microneedling with PRP is a safe and effective treatment for a variety of skin conditions, including:

  • Acne scars

  • Stretch marks

  • Wrinkles

  • Fine lines

  • Sun damage

  • Hyperpigmentation

  • Scarring from surgery or injury

The procedure is performed at Dr. Charlie Chen’s office. The patient's blood is drawn and spun in a centrifuge to separate the platelets from the rest of the blood. The platelets are then mixed with a carrier solution and applied to the skin. The microneedling device is then used to create tiny holes in the skin. This process takes about 30 minutes.

After the procedure, the patient's skin may be red and swollen. This is normal and should go away within a few days. The patient may also experience some bruising. It is important to avoid sun exposure for at least two weeks after the procedure.

Microneedling with PRP is a safe and effective treatment with few side effects. The most common side effects are redness, swelling, and bruising. These side effects are usually mild and go away on their own within a few days. In rare cases, microneedling with PRP can cause more serious side effects, such as infection or scarring.
